  • [Product Size] The O2 sensor socket has a standard 6-point shape. The socket size is 7/8" 22mm, which can fit most oxygen sensors. The square hole size is 10mm/(3/8"), suitable for 3/8" drive ratchet or breaker bar
  • [Offset Design] The offset oxygen sensor socket allows easier access to hard-to-reach areas. As a vital automotive tool, the oxygen sensor removal tool is both convenient and practical, saving time and effort while enhancing vehicle performance
  • [Wire Gate] The oxygen sensor socket features a 0.43inch/10.9mm wide wire gate, providing ample space to pass the wire through without causing damage. This design allows for oxygen sensor removal while keeping the wire harness connected, ensuring both convenience and safety
  • [Premium Quality] Made from heat-treated alloy steel, this oxygen sensor socket set is built for strength and durability. Enhanced with surface phosphating and heat treatment, it provides exceptional resistance to rust and corrosion, ensuring long-lasting performance

      What is the new O2 sensor spacer?

      A new O2 sensor spacer differs from the older version in that it integrates a mini catalytic converter within the spacer. This new design works similarly to larger catalytic converters, where harmful exhaust gases pass through a ceramic honeycomb element coated with platinum, rhodium, and palladium. These materials help oxidize and convert harmful pollutants in the exhaust gases. Inside the honeycomb, a chemical reaction takes place, transforming the pollutants into harmless carbon dioxide (CO2) and water (H2O), while also converting nitrogen oxides (NOx) back into nitrogen (N2) and oxygen (O2).

      Our new O2 sensor spacer not only converts harmful emissions but also sends the expected exhaust readings to the ECU, ensuring that the ECU operates optimally to produce additional horsepower. This helps to eliminate the Check Engine Light (CEL) caused by incorrect O2 sensor readings, improving both engine performance and emissions efficiency.

      How does the new O2 sensor spacer work?

      The new O2 sensor spacer is equipped with a mini catalytic converter that features a ceramic honeycomb structure coated with platinum, rhodium, and palladium. This mini converter effectively oxidizes and transforms harmful emissions.

      Through catalytic reactions, it converts carbon monoxide (CO), nitrogen oxides (NOx), and hydrocarbons (HC) found in vehicle emissions into harmless carbon dioxide (CO2) and water (H2O). The precious metals—platinum, rhodium, and palladium—act as catalysts in this process, reducing the emission of harmful gases. By simulating the function of a full-sized catalytic converter, the O2 sensor spacer ensures that the O2 sensor receives the expected exhaust data, which in most cases clears the check engine light (CEL).

      Does my vehicle need one or two new O2 sensor spacers?

      For vehicles with a dual exhaust system or V6/V8 engines, two new O2 sensor spacers are typically required (one for each exhaust pipe). Each exhaust pipe has a post-cat O2 sensor (located after the catalytic converter), so one spacer is needed for each O2 sensor to ensure the exhaust system operates correctly and to prevent triggering the check engine light (CEL). If your vehicle has a single exhaust system, only one spacer is needed.

      Primary Oxygen Sensor

      Located between the engine and the catalytic converter, the primary oxygen sensor sends signals to the vehicle's ECU so it can adjust the air-fuel ratio. The Oxygen Sensor Spacer should NOT be installed on this sensor.

      Catalytic Converter

      The catalytic converter removes pollutants and emissions produced by the vehicle's engine.

      Oxygen Sensor Spacer

      Removes the oxygen sensor from the direct path of exhaust gases. This allows the oxygen sensor to read properly when installing a high-flow catalytic converter or off-road pipe.

      Secondary Oxygen Sensor

      Located after the catalytic converter, this sensor is used to monitor the performance and efficiency of the catalytic converter. If you install a high-flow catalytic converter or off-road test pipe, an Oxygen Sensor Spacer must be installed on this sensor to avoid a Check Engine Light. The Oxygen Sensor Spacer should be installed on this sensor.
